Output e8e9f8952f7a0e4c7889435a806c880ce78c0c444e214a9c1c47f5fc81665926:155

value
489568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5d8e7fb223ba60c72c12d126dcad72bf206884 OP_EQUAL
address
32dpktdsJLGjLA5oEZoJth9kP89ag1wby2
transaction
e8e9f8952f7a0e4c7889435a806c880ce78c0c444e214a9c1c47f5fc81665926